Output 2fcfbb012b6b2cd95513764b48e10b00d239dcf5a75d6f4e26f2ad2f783f4db3:14

value
14392414
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9bb83ee95a11b6108689eed121f962e615bb80c5 OP_EQUAL
address
3FtPNtx1T6tqLAZQLcuF8cGBWXsvbPFMbu
transaction
2fcfbb012b6b2cd95513764b48e10b00d239dcf5a75d6f4e26f2ad2f783f4db3
confirmations
302826
spent
true